  • Abstract
    A roll-to-roll deposition technology for amorphous silicon-based alloys used in photovoltaic (PV) materials is discussed. There is a need to establish design test procedures for flexible panels. All the test procedures were used in the evolution of the product lines from design inception to mass production. During the design development stage, concepts of product design were formulated, materials chosen, and sample modules were produced. In this case, most of the construction materials had been evaluated and used prior to this work. The tests to be used for product evaluation were formulated at this time. Results were fed back to pertinent design parameters and new products were fabricated, then retested until all performance specifications were successfully met
